Detail regarding the organization's mission point32health, inc.'s ("p32h") purpose is to guide and empower healthier lives for everyone. P32h seeks to operate exclusively for the promotion of social welfare, for the benefit of, to perform the functions of, and to carry out the purposes of and oversee organizations that: (a) arrange for the delivery of comprehensive health care services, on a prepaid basis, managed care programs, and other alternative health care delivery programs, including programs directed primarily at low income residents; (b) promote health maintenance through providing and/or arranging for the provision of health education services; and/or (c) promote positive regional health planning between providers and consumers. P32h is the sole corporate member of tufts associated health maintenance organization, inc. ("tahmo"), tufts health public plans, inc. ("thpp") and harvard pilgrim health care, inc. ("hphc"). ----------
